Tom Carncross, 56

Tom Carncross died in Seattle on Dec. 15, 2009. He was 56.

He was born July 30, 1953 in Princeton, N.J., to William Carncross and Eunice Amundsen.

With a UC-Berkeley physics degree, Tom worked as an optical engineer for many years.

Tom married Karen Crossan Wiborg in 1987 and they moved to Bainbridge Island in 2003.

He is survived by wife Karen, daughters Narnia Wiborg and Allegra Wiborg of Seattle; sons Geo Carncross (Tracy) of Easton, Md., John Carncross (Mahrya) of Seattle and Gabriel Wiborg (Porntip) of Kenmore; granddaughter Melissa Rose Carncross of Easton, Md.; sisters Chris Corazon McKenzie of Stanwood, Julia Carncross Roscher of Mount Vernon, and brother Eric Carncross of Everett.
